However. It is in Tasyaka Fethiye. Look up the Sundial as Brian says. If there are a few of you he will pick you up from the law court in Calis. It is an amazing place. Get their about 3. stay all afternoon swimming and having the odd drink and watch the best view of the Sunset in the area. Take a change of clothes for evening(they have facilities for this). Then enjoy a romantic meal. Not the cheapest place in the area but for taxi service, all day sunning and swimming an absolute bargain. I have the phone number if you want to e.mail me. 8)

There are loads directions on the search facility on how to find the Sun Dial. There is the phone number. the address. There is the place that he will pick you up in Calis listed. i.e. the law courts. It is on the road to Ovacik. Hisaronu road. STOP at the traffic lights where you will see on your right hand side a trampoline place. Turn left immediately at the lights. Dont go back down the hill go up the dirt track. Follow the steep road to the top and prepare to be amazed by the views.
